It’s the Year to Embrace Health, Wellness, and Convenience Through Tech

Home automation is always evolving, and this year is no exception. In 2021, we expect to see more smart homes reflecting wellness, health, and smart devices in newer rooms like the kitchen. 

Once you own a smart home technology hub—the brains of your system—the possibilities are endless. As you grow accustomed to “smarter living,” you’re free to expand to new areas and devices, synching all your technology under one umbrella.
